Peripheral Gateway (PG) Upgrade Procedures
PG Pre-upgrade Preparation
Pre-upgrade preparation is an integral part of the upgrade process. Perform the following on all
PGs to assist in recovery in the event of a catastrophic upgrade failure:
Step 1
Copy the Cisco registry key.
Step 2
Copy the ICM/bin directory.
Upgrading PGs
While different Peripheral Gateways (PGs) can be upgraded at different times, the A and B side
of redundant PG pairs must be upgraded within the same maintenance window, along with
associated CTI Servers, CTI OS servers, and Outbound Option dialers. For proper Outbound
Option operation, all Outbound Option dialers must be upgraded during the same maintenance
window as the Campaign Manager.
If a CAD version prior to 4.6 is connected to the PG being upgraded, both the CAD server and
the associated CAD desktops must first be upgraded to a version compatible with ICM/IPCC
7.0(0). CAD Version 7.0 requires CTI OS version 7.0. CAD Version 6.0 requires CTI OS
Version 6.0, but versions of CAD prior to 6.0 do not require CTI OS.
For CallManager PGs and Generic PGs with CallManager PIMs, CallManager clusters must
be upgraded to Version 4.0 or 4.1 prior to upgrading the PG to ICM/IPCC Release7.0(0).
CallManager PGs must remain at release 5.0(0) or 6.0(0) if CallManager version 3.3 is in use.
